### Onboarding: Search Reindex

Welcome to the Marlowe search team. Each night at 01:15, the Pavonia indexer rebuilds the full catalog index from the Driftline datastore. You'll mostly watch the morning dashboard for skipped shards. To run the reindex locally or replay a failed batch, the indexer requires authentication. Use the internal service key shown directly below this paragraph.

app token of kagap-tafog = vxb7-1L6kA2y

Leadership Review Briefing — Annual Billing Transition

Finance team: Vellmore Systems proposes migrating Cartwheel subscribers from monthly to annual billing beginning next quarter. Modeling by Priya Handel's group shows improved cash predictability and a modest churn reduction, offset by short-term revenue recognition shifts. Deferred revenue schedules will need restatement. The confidential planning note follows below.

board note of kahag-kagep: Gross margin on Quenix came in at 10 percent against a plan of 10 percent. Only 7 of the 100 pilot accounts renewed Quenix, so a churn review is set for January 1.

Subject: Night-shift access — Support team

Team assistants,

From Thursday, the Bramfield support team moves to overnight cover. Main doors at Calder Point lock at 21:00. Night staff must use the side entrance on Wrenmoor Lane. No tailgating, no exceptions — each person badges in individually. Lost badges go to the front desk next morning, not to shift leads. Make sure every support staffer on the rota has the after-hours entry code noted below.

staff pass of bagag-kagap = bdg-JYSXWC-13596230

## Step 2: Update broker connection settings

Before restarting any Thornpipe broker nodes, stop all producers and allow consumer groups to drain fully. Do not skip this; partial drains caused data loss during the Aldermoor rollout. Once queues read zero, back up the existing config directory. Then replace the connection section of each node's config with the values shown below.

config for kahag-tafop:
WENWYN_PIN=7412
WENWYN_TENANT=fenion
WENWYN_METRICS_HOST=metrics.wenwyn.zemvarnet.local
WENWYN_SEAL=seal_cafee3b9
WENWYN_STANDBY_TEAM=praox